Quadro P2000 Max Q is a Laptop Graphics Card

Note: Quadro P2000 Max Q is only used in laptop graphics. It has lower GPU clock speed compared to the desktop variant, which results in lower power consumption, but also 10-30% lower gaming performance. Check available laptop models with Quadro P2000 Max Q here:

  • Quadro P2000 Max Q has 2 GB more memory, than Quadro P400.
  • Quadro P2000 Max Q is used in Mobile workstations, and Quadro P400 - in Desktops.
  • Quadro P2000 Max Q and Quadro P400 are build with Pascal architecture.
  • Core clock speed of Quadro P400 is 13 MHz higher, than Quadro P2000 Max Q.
  • Quadro P2000 Max Q and Quadro P400 are manufactured by 14 nm process technology.
  • Memory clock speed of Quadro P2000 Max Q is 2000 MHz higher, than Quadro P400.
